Title :
Angular dimensionality of two-photon entanglement

Abstract :
We pass twin-photons through rotatable angular phase plates, and detect entanglement that has a continuously variable angular dimensionality D. Experimentally, D was varied from 2 to 6 and values up to 50 are practically feasible.
